Za pomocą akcji makra ImportSharePointList w bazach danych programu Access dla komputerów stacjonarnych można importować i łączyć dane z witryny programu SharePoint.
Uwaga: Ta akcja nie będzie dozwolona, jeśli baza danych nie jest zaufana.
Ustawienie
Akcja makra ImportUdostępnialista_programu SharePoint zawiera następujące argumenty.
Argument akcji |
Opis |
---|---|
Typ transferu |
Wybierz typ transferu.
|
Adres witryny |
Wprowadź pełną ścieżkę witryny programu SharePoint. |
Identyfikator listy |
Wprowadź nazwę lub identyfikator GUID listy, która ma zostać przeniesiona. Argument wymagany. |
Identyfikator widoku |
Wprowadź identyfikator GUID widoku listy, którego chcesz użyć. Pozostaw ten argument pusty, aby przenieść wszystkie wiersze i kolumny na liście. |
Nazwa tabeli |
W programie Access wprowadź nazwę tabeli lub tabeli połączonej, która ma być wyświetlana. |
Pobieranie wartości wyświetlanych odnośników |
Wybierz pozycję Tak , aby przenieść wartości wyświetlane dla pól odnośników zamiast identyfikatora używanego do wykonywania odnośnika. |
Uwagi
-
Ta akcja działa tak samo jak kliknięcie pozycji Lista programu SharePoint w grupie Importowanie na karcie Dane zewnętrzne . Argumenty akcji odpowiadają wyborom w Kreatorze pobieranie danych zewnętrznych.
-
Aby uruchomić akcję ImportSharePointList w module VBA, użyj metody TransferSharePointList obiektu DoCmd .
-
Jeśli określisz nieistniejącą listę lub widok, nie wystąpi żaden błąd i nie zostaną przesłane żadne dane.
-
Identyfikator GUID to unikatowy identyfikator szesnastkowy dla listy lub widoku. Identyfikator GUID należy wprowadzić w następującym formacie, gdzie każdy znak "F" jest liczbą szesnastkową (od 0 do 9 lub od A do F).
{FFFFFFFF-FFFF-FFFF-FFFF-FFFFFFFFFFFF}
Identyfikator GUID listy lub widoku można uzyskać z witryny programu SharePoint, wykonując poniższą procedurę:
-
Otwórz listę w programie Windows SharePoint Services.
-
Jeśli odpowiedni widok nie jest wyświetlany, kliknij strzałkę listy rozwijanej Widok , a następnie wybierz odpowiedni widok.
-
Kliknij strzałkę listy rozwijanej Widok , a następnie wybierz pozycję Modyfikuj ten widok.
Adres na pasku adresu przeglądarki zawiera identyfikatory GUID zarówno dla listy, jak i widoku. Identyfikator GUID listy jest następujący: List=, a identyfikator GUID widoku jest następujący: View=. Jednak w adresie każdy znak { (lewy nawias klamrowy) jest reprezentowany przez ciąg %7B, każdy znak - (łącznik) jest reprezentowany przez ciąg %2D, a każdy znak } (prawy nawias klamrowy) jest reprezentowany przez ciąg %7D. Na przykład:
https://MySite12/_layouts/ViewEdit.aspx?List=%7B2A82A404%2D5529%2D47DC%2DAE13%2DAC1D9BC0A84F%7D&View=%7B357B4FE6%2D44CF%2D4275%2DB91F%2D46558301579B%7D
Aby użyć identyfikatorów GUID z adresu jako argumentów w tej akcji makra, musisz zamienić każdy ciąg %7B na znak { , zamienić każdy ciąg %2D na znak - i zamienić każdy ciąg %7D na znak } . Nie dołączaj znaku& (handlowe "i") następującego po ciągu %7D na liście GUID.